WebWhat is a Customer Service Representative (CSR)? A customer service representative (CSR) – also called an agent – is a person who works in a call or contact center and helps customers with their issues. They may do this using a variety of channels, including phone, chat, email and social media. Customer service representatives (CSRs) play ... When a customer calls and has an issue that needs to be handled, a representative will … littlebits gizmos and gadgets kit 2nd editionWeb2013 (“the Act”), Corporate Social Responsibility (CSR) became a norm in India. CSR provision enshrined under the Act, being a unique provision of law, listed India amongst one of the few countries in the world where CSR is mandated under the Statute.
